PHP 将所有以“__”(两个下划线)开头的类方法保留为魔术方法。
举一反三
- PHP中有很多以两个下划线开头的方法,称之为(#answer)。
- 私有方法是以两个下划线开头,只能在类内调用的方法。
- 下列关于魔术方法的说法中,正确的说法有()。 A: 魔术方法的作用、方法名、使用的参数列表等都是规定好的,用户只需要根据需求编写方法体的内容。 B: 魔术方法无须调用,它会在特定情况下自动被调用。 C: 方法名以两个下划线(__)开头。 D: 魔术方法没有返回值。
- 如果使用魔术方法,首先必须在类中定义,否则PHP不会执行未创建的魔术方法。
- 在HTML中嵌入PHP代码,有以下几种方法,其中错误的是()。A.以””开头,以”?>”结束,中间为PHP代码。B.以“php”>开头,以结束,中间为PHP操作代码。C.以””开头,以”?>”结束,中间为PHP操作代码。D.以”<<span="">!”开头,以”!>”结束,中间为PHP操作代码。